POSITION SUMMARY:

The primary purpose of your job is to assess resident’s needs, develop an individualized care plan, administer nursing care, evaluate nursing care and supervise nursing assistants and other personnel in the delivery of nursing care under the direction of a licensed nurse. Follows all health, sanitary and infection control policies and maintains established standards of practice set forth by the community's administration and Nursing Policies and Procedures.

Education & Qualifications:

  • Must have completed a state approved LPN nursing program and has official documentation of such.

  • Must follow state specific requirements depending on the state in which you operate.

  • Must possess a current CPR certification.

  • Must be able to communicate in English and have the ability to follow verbal and written instructions.

  • Must possess and demonstrate the ability to carry out both verbal and written directions.

Indiana Regional Medical Center (IRMC)

Length of Stay Coordinator/LPN - Case Management Department - Full Time

Establishes and maintains efficient methods of ensuring patients length of stay is appropriate. Promotes and adheres to the IRMC core values of ICARE (Integrity, Compassion, Accountability, Respect, and Excellence) and G.R.E.A.T. (greet/respond/explain/ask/thank) customer standards. Essential Duties and Responsibilities In this role you will be: Establishes and maintains methods of ensuring patient length of stay is appropriate. Completes daily review of patients' progress during admission and follows up on discharge planning. Collects and maintains data. Compiles monthly reports and statistics for hospital-required initiatives. Compiles requested data for other departments as appropriate. Assists the case management team in monitoring the length of stay trends, assists with implementation of early discharge planning, reports barriers to discharge, and assists with needed insurance authorizations. Qualifications EDUCATION: Graduate of an accredited LPN program EXPERIENCE: 1 year experience preferred Microsoft Office Suite experience LICENSURE/CERTIFICATION: Licensure as a Licensed Practical Nurse in Pennsylvania BLS within 30 days of hire Shift: Days
